Kwara Government Partners REDAN to Avoid Incessant Building Collapse
The Kwara State Government is poised to partner with the Real Estate Developers Association of Nigeria (REDAN), Kwara Chapter, to prevent members from contravening the set standard of building construction, to avoid incessant collapse of buildings in the state.
The Executive Chairman of Kwara State Geographic Information Service, ESV Abdulkareem Babatunde Sulyman said this in Ilorin, recently when the chairman and members of the Real Estate Developers Association of Nigeria, paid a courtesy call to him.
According to Sulyman, the contravention includes; noncompliance with the government-approved plan, encroachment on service areas reserved for infrastructure, and selling of lands not properly registered among others.
“In view of this the agency will be ready to collaborate with any association willing to contribute to the development plan of Mallam AbdulRahaman AbdulRazaq led Administration. We are therefore partners in progress at providing housing units to the people of Kwara State”, he said.
Sulyman, thereafter, assured the association of KW-GIS' support, by ensuring that appropriate sanctions are effected on those not complying with the development of Ilorin New Master Plan.
Earlier, the State Chairman, of the Real Estate Developers Association of Nigeria, Mr. Kamar Abioye, explained that they came to familiarise themselves with the agency to enhance a robust and fantastic estate development in the state.
Abioye also solicited for a strong synergy with the State Geographic Information Service, to phase out quacks, adding that, the association would forward the full list of its registered members to the agency in due course for easy identification and disciplinary actions against erring members.
He appealed to the executive chairman of the agency to consider partnering with the Real Estate Developers, especially now that the state government is embarking on SmartCity Estate.
